Output 5dd724ef501ca84993152045b4876615a60af1b8129c7e7d60a67a8688eca526:1

value
11592028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a575ee942b8260f3be712405bd0ef1065460cd82 OP_EQUAL
address
3GmthFXHacUyQKD536u2LZR9PaebJtsBum
transaction
5dd724ef501ca84993152045b4876615a60af1b8129c7e7d60a67a8688eca526
confirmations
315197
spent
true